JSP配置数据库连接实例轻松入门,高效开发
在Java Web开发中,数据库是必不可少的组成部分。而JSP作为Java Web开发的一种重要技术,与数据库的连接也是开发过程中的一大重点。本文将详细介绍JSP配置数据库连接的实例,帮助大家轻松入门,高效开发。
一、JDBC简介
我们先来了解一下JDBC(Java Database Connectivity,Java数据库连接)的概念。JDBC是Java提供的一种数据库连接接口,通过这个接口,Java程序可以方便地访问各种数据库。JDBC主要由以下几个部分组成:
1. JDBC驱动:每种数据库都对应一种JDBC驱动,用于连接数据库。
2. JDBC API:提供一系列的类和接口,用于操作数据库。
3. JDBC连接:通过JDBC驱动连接到数据库。
二、JSP配置数据库连接实例
下面,我们将通过一个实例来演示如何在JSP中配置数据库连接。
1. 准备工作
在开始之前,请确保以下准备工作已经完成:
1. 安装数据库:这里以MySQL为例,请先安装MySQL数据库。
2. 创建数据库和表:在MySQL中创建一个名为`testdb`的数据库,并在该数据库中创建一个名为`users`的表,用于存储用户信息。
```sql
CREATE DATABASE testdb;
USE testdb;
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50),
password VARCHAR(50)
);
```
3. 配置数据库连接信息:将数据库连接信息(如数据库URL、用户名、密码等)保存到一个配置文件中,例如`db.properties`。
```properties
db.properties
db.driver=com.mysql.jdbc.Driver
db.url=jdbc:mysql://localhost:3306/testdb
db.username=root
db.password=root
```
2. 创建JSP页面
接下来,我们创建一个名为`login.jsp`的JSP页面,用于演示如何使用JDBC连接数据库。
```jsp
<%@ page import="